After ten successful editions organized respectively in Tetuan, Morocco (2000), Caceres, Spain (2002), Cairo, Egypt (2003), Marseilles, France (2004), Athens, Greece (2005), Genova, Italy (2006), Budapest, Hungary (2007), Damascus, Syria (2008), Tangiers, Morocco (2009) and Guzelyurt, Cyprus (2010) the 11th edition of the Mediterranean Microwave Symposium MMS’2011 will be held in the Hammamet, Tunisia, in September 08-10. MMS’2011 will provide an international forum for reporting progress and recent developments in RF and microwave and in many other related topics theory and applications . MMS'2011 will consist of technical and invited sessions and keynote and tutorial sessions covering the state-of-the art of several hot topics in RF and microwave engineering and technology. As was done in the former editions, MMS2011 will also organize the Best Paper competition for students attending and presenting their papers. The papers accepted and presented in MMS2011 will be published in both the MMS2011 Proceedings and in the IEEE Digital Library. Selected papers from those presented in MMS2011 will be also published in special issues of international journals as was also done in the former editions of this international conference.
